Tile grout repair services involve restoring the integrity and appearance of the grout lines between tiles in various areas of a property. Over time, grout can become cracked, stained, or crumbling due to regular wear and tear, moisture exposure, or shifting foundations. Repairing or replacing damaged grout helps maintain the structural stability of tiled surfaces and prevents water from seeping behind tiles, which could lead to further damage like mold growth or tile loosening. Professional contractors can carefully remove compromised grout and apply fresh, durable material to ensure the surface remains solid and visually appealing.
Many common problems that tile grout repair addresses include cracking, discoloration, and deterioration. Cracks in grout lines can develop from settling or temperature fluctuations, creating an unsightly look and potential entry points for moisture. Discolored or stained grout often results from mold, mildew, or dirt buildup that cleaning alone cannot fully resolve. Deteriorated grout may crumble or fall out, leaving gaps that compromise the tile’s stability. Repairing these issues helps improve the overall appearance of tiled areas such as kitchens, bathrooms, and entryways, while also protecting underlying surfaces from water damage.

The overview below groups typical Tile Grout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Portland, OR.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or grout repairs or cleaning range from $250 to $600 for many smaller jobs. Most routine repairs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and tile size.
Moderate Regrouting - Regrouting larger areas or multiple tiles us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Many local contractors handle these projects comfortably within this range, with fewer reaching higher prices.
Full Tile and Grout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of tile and grout can range from $2,000 to $5,000 or more. Larger, more complex projects tend to push into the higher end of this spectrum.
Custom or Extensive Repairs - Projects involving significant restoration or custom work may exceed $5,000, with costs varying based on scope and materials. These are less common but handled by experienced service providers for larger-scale need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es grout to need repair? Grout can become damaged or discolored due to moisture exposure, mold growth, or general wear and tear over time, which may require professional repair.
How can grout be repaired without replacing entire tiles? Local contractors often use specialized cleaning, regrouting, or patching techniques to restore grout lines without removing existing tiles.
Is grout repair necessary for maintaining tile durability? Yes, damaged or deteriorated grout can compromise the integrity of tile installations and lead to further issues if not addressed.
What are common signs that grout needs repair? Visible cracks, missing sections, discoloration, or mold growth are typical indicators that grout requires attention from experienced service providers.
Can grout repair improve the appearance of tiled surfaces? Absolutely, professional grout repair can enhance the look of tiled areas by restoring uniformity and cleanliness to grout lines.
